在VM虚拟机上装了Centos7,想要用xshell5连接操作,配置网络花了整整一个上午的时间,真是心酸。
登陆后,使用命令 ip addr查看了本机的网络
可以看到我的网络配置文件是ens33,
使用命令:vi /etc/sysconfig/network-scripts/ifcfg-ens33 编辑网络配置文件
上图就是已经配置好的网络了。
ip地址必须是在VMware虚拟网络编辑器中配置的网段中,网关设置也须一致:
下面是虚拟网络编辑器中的NAT网络配置:
使用命令:systemctl restart network 重启网络加载配置
ping baidu成功
如果上述配置一致,还是无法连通外网的话,查看路由:
如果没有第一个路由,是无法连接到外网的
添加路由:route add default gw 10.0.0.2 dev ens33
注意:这个添加的路由必须是根据你在VMware的NAT网关设置来决定的
OK,到此应该没有问题了。
配置永久静态路由:
上面用命令配置的路由在系统重启后就会删掉,需要连接外网就必须再输入一次命令,很麻烦,于是就把路由永久写入
可以:vi /etc/sysconfig/static-routes 编辑文件,如果没有这个文件就添加一个,在文件中写入下面语句,保存退出就好了
any net 0.0.0.0/0 gw 10.0.0.2 #默认路由写法,这里的子网掩码为0